Kinds Of BMW Keys
BMW provides numerous types of keys, each created for various designs and years. Here is a breakdown of the primary kinds of keys offered:
TypeDescriptionConventional KeySimple metal key without electronic components.Remote KeyKey with a remote control for locking and unlocking.Smart KeyKey fob with sophisticated functions, consisting of keyless entry and start.Key CardThin, card-like key utilized in some electrical designs (e.g., BMW i3).Remote Key vs. Smart Key: Which One Do You Have?
While both remote keys and clever keys provide benefit, they differ in functionality:

Remote Keys: Usually require the motorist to push a button to open the doors or trunk and might not use a push-to-start feature.

Smart Keys: Employ distance sensors to open doors immediately when the key fob neighbors and permit the driver to begin the engine with a push of a button.

It is essential for BMW owners to understand which kind of key they need to assist in a smoother replacement procedure.
The Key Replacement Process
Replacing a BMW key can involve several actions, depending on the kind of key and the owner's situations. Here's a summary of the typical procedure:
1. Recognize the Key Type
Before any replacement can take place, owners should determine the type of key they need to replace. This info can normally be found in the owner's handbook or through the BMW car dealership.
2. Collect Necessary Documentation
When approaching a dealership or a locksmith for a key replacement, specific files are normally required:
Proof of Ownership: This can be the lorry title or registration.Recognition: A chauffeur's license or another type of ID may be needed.Vehicle Identification Number (VIN): This unique code can typically be discovered on the dashboard or in the owner's handbook.3. Contact a Dealership or Certified Locksmith
bmw Replacement keys keys, especially smart keys and remote keys, are typically geared up with chips and require special shows. For that reason, the most reliable alternative is typically to call an authorized BMW car dealership. Some certified locksmith professionals also have the devices to replace and configure BMW keys.
4. Programming the New Key
After the new key is physically gotten, it needs to be set to work with your specific vehicle. This procedure typically takes place at the dealer or locksmith and might involve connecting the car to specialized software.
5. Receive the Replacement Key
Once the new key is set and checked, the owner will receive it. It is advisable to check all key functions upon receiving to ensure they work as anticipated.
Cost of BMW Key Replacement
The costs related to replacing a BMW key can differ substantially based upon several factors, consisting of the kind of key and the company. Below is a summary of approximated expenses:

Can I replace my BMW key myself?
While some might attempt to replace their BMW key through DIY techniques, the generally complex nature of key programs makes it recommended to look for expert assistance.
2. For how long does it require to get a replacement key?
The time it requires to receive a replacement key can vary. Car dealerships might need a couple of days depending on whether the key remains in stock, while locksmith professionals can frequently provide quicker service however might not have access to all kinds of keys.
3. Will losing my key affect my car's security?
Losing a key can leave your car vulnerable. It's suggested to request a key reset or reprogramming if the key is lost to make sure that no one can make use of the lost key.
4. What should I do if my key fob is malfunctioning?
If a key fob malfunctions, it's normally due to a dead battery or internal damage. Replacing the battery might solve the issue, but if it persists, a replacement might be needed.
5. Exist any guarantees for replacement keys?
Some car dealerships provide warranties on their keys, which can cover certain defects or problems. It's vital to inquire during the replacement process.
